Origin and history

The church Saint-Marcellin de Bévenais is a religious monument located in the commune of Bévenais, in the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region. The available data do not specify its time of construction or detailed architectural features, thus limiting the understanding of its historical evolution. In this region, local churches traditionally played a central role in community life, serving as a place of worship, assembly and identity marker for the inhabitants.

Their construction often reflected the resources and know-how available, while meeting the spiritual and social needs of rural populations.
